Horse Barn Construction in Kansas City, KS
Horse barn construction services involve designing and building structures specifically tailored to house horses and other livestock. These projects can include new barn facilities, upgrades to existing structures, stalls, storage areas, and related features that ensure proper shelter, ventilation, and safety for animals. Property owners often seek these services to create functional, durable, and customized spaces that meet their specific needs for horse care, training, or breeding.
Before requesting horse barn construction, property owners typically want to understand factors such as available space, building regulations, and design options that suit their property layout. They may also consider materials, ventilation systems, and features like tack rooms or wash stalls. Clarifying these details helps ensure the final structure aligns with their goals for comfort, safety, and long-term use.

Horse Barn Construction Questions
What types of horse barns are available? Horse barns can be built in various styles, including traditional pole barns, metal structures, and custom designs to suit specific needs and preferences.
What should property owners consider before construction? It's important to evaluate space availability, ventilation, stall layout, and access points to ensure the barn meets operational requirements.
Are there options for customizing a horse barn? Yes, customization options include stall sizes, feed storage, tack rooms, and additional features like wash bays or viewing areas.
How does location impact horse barn construction? The site’s terrain, drainage, and proximity to other structures influence foundation choices and overall design for durability and functionality.
